    Diao Chan, Xi Shi, Wang Zhaojun and Yang Guifei.

    Is Zhao Ke the girl who acted in Drive of life? She's pretty but surely can't possibly be the divine beauty that Xiao Qiao was? I believe Chen Hao will do Diao Chan justice - she's far prettier than most of her photos suggest, and with suitable make up should deliver a very good performance. I'll never forget her Ah Zi, and it's great seeing her in a heroic role. Ruby Lin seems to be a bit too maidenish to be Sun Shangxiang, but she does look more mature in those photos - so maybe she'll do it well. Better a weak casting for Sun than for Diao Chan.

    The 1994 version was definitive, marred only by actor changes for several characters - Lu Su and Yuan Shao were just totally disruptive, although others like Zhao Yun could be explained due to age. A small blemish on a classic, but one which is very noticeable, especially as in all cases the changes were for the worse.
